Introduction to Blue Planet Configuration and Change Management (CCM)

Blue Planet has launched a comprehensive platform designed to address gaps in network operations governance, introducing the Blue Planet Configuration and Change Management (CCM) system. This solution integrates device configuration, change management, and lifecycle processes across diverse vendor environments, leveraging the company’s extensive Operations Support System (OSS) expertise.

Challenges in Network Operations Governance

The platform replaces disjointed tools and manual workflows with AI-powered automation to mitigate risks associated with network modifications. As network infrastructures expand in complexity, misconfigurations and uncontrolled changes continue to contribute to service disruptions. Service providers face challenges managing simultaneous manual and AI-driven automated adjustments across multi-vendor ecosystems, often lacking centralized visibility and control.

Robert Curran, Consulting Analyst at Appledore Research, highlighted the importance of accountability in autonomous network environments. He noted that achieving operational autonomy requires building trust in systems responsible for network alterations, emphasizing the necessity of audit trails and transparency.

Joe Cumello, Senior Vice President and General Manager at Blue Planet, stated that the CCM solution was developed with customer input to establish a unified governance framework for network changes. This approach allows service providers to leverage AI-driven automation while maintaining confidence in operational outcomes.

Key Features of the CCM System

  • Centralized oversight of configurations and changes across multi-vendor networks
  • Automated detection of configuration drift and policy-based compliance checks
  • Lifecycle management for software images and devices, including automated workflows for upgrades and decommissioning
  • AI-powered risk assessments, compliance monitoring, and pre-change impact analyses

Integration of Governance in Network Operations

The platform integrates governance directly into network operations through pre-configured AI agents that handle drift detection, compliance validation, and risk evaluation. This reduces reliance on manual reviews and enhances efficiency. By connecting inventory, orchestration, and assurance functions within the Blue Planet ecosystem, CCM ensures changes are contextualized, executed, and monitored effectively.

The solution aims to provide a structured approach to network modifications, enabling operators to achieve immediate operational improvements while laying the groundwork for future autonomous network capabilities.
